Transaction 34e03f31e7178bf9e8529cd97fe8c767b725a557b24456d3ec4f9bb28eeac129

1 Input
2 Outputs
  • 34e03f31e7178bf9e8529cd97fe8c767b725a557b24456d3ec4f9bb28eeac129:0
  • value  27707906
    address  3KcLfw3TAhQgxgX4Lbf6osTkrZqejSi6oQ
  • 34e03f31e7178bf9e8529cd97fe8c767b725a557b24456d3ec4f9bb28eeac129:1
  • value  432094
    address  15h64YAEW7z2zJmGUSdWdopYBRKWKzucWi